Question 1: Choose the word that best completes the sentence: 'The general reviewed the _______ of troops before the morning inspection.'
- formation (Correct answer)
- collection
- gathering
- assembly
Correct answer: formation
'Formation' is the correct military term for an organized arrangement of troops standing in a structured pattern for inspection or parade.
Question 2: Select the word that best fits: 'The officer gave a _______ description of the mission objectives so every soldier understood the plan.'
- vague
- clear (Correct answer)
- complicated
- brief
Correct answer: clear
'Clear' fits because the sentence explains that every soldier understood the plan, indicating the description was easy to comprehend, not confusing.
Question 3: Choose the correct word: 'The soldiers were instructed to _______ their equipment before departing on the long march.'
- ignore
- inspect (Correct answer)
- replace
- abandon
Correct answer: inspect
'Inspect' means to carefully examine something to ensure it is in proper condition, which is a standard military procedure before a mission or march.

Question 6: Select the word that best fits: 'The medic acted _______ to treat the wounded soldier before his condition worsened.'
- slowly
- carefully
- promptly (Correct answer)
- cautiously
Correct answer: promptly
'Promptly' means without delay, which is essential in medical emergencies — acting quickly prevents a wounded person's condition from deteriorating.
